These rules transform generic, AI-generated looking UI into distinctive, human-crafted designs.
Rigid symmetric grids look AI-generated. Break them with asymmetric bento layouts.
// BEFORE: Symmetric grid
<div className="grid grid-cols-3 gap-4">
// AFTER: Asymmetric bento
<div className="grid grid-cols-12 gap-6">
<div className="col-span-7 row-span-2" />
<div className="col-span-5" />
<div className="col-span-3" />
<div className="col-span-2 -mt-8" />
</div>

Flat solid colors look AI-generated. Add gradients, glass effects, and depth.
// BEFORE: Flat
<div className="bg-white rounded-lg">
// AFTER: Textured
<div className="
bg-gradient-to-br from-white/80 to-white/40
backdrop-blur-xl
border border-white/20
shadow-[0_8px_32px_rgba(0,0,0,0.08),inset_0_1px_0_rgba(255,255,255,0.6)]
">

Generic typography looks AI-generated. Create dramatic visual hierarchy.
// BEFORE: Generic
<h1 className="text-2xl font-bold">Welcome</h1>
// AFTER: Dramatic
<h1 className="
text-[clamp(4rem,15vw,12rem)]
font-serif font-thin tracking-[-0.04em]
leading-[0.85]
bg-gradient-to-r from-zinc-900 via-zinc-600 to-zinc-900
bg-clip-text text-transparent
">
Welcome
</h1>

Static elements look AI-generated. Add motion and feedback.
// BEFORE: Static
<button className="bg-blue-500 hover:bg-blue-600">
// AFTER: Reactive
<motion.button
whileHover={{ scale: 1.02, y: -2 }}
whileTap={{ scale: 0.98 }}
transition={{ type: "spring", stiffness: 400, damping: 17 }}
className="
bg-gradient-to-r from-violet-600 to-indigo-600
hover:shadow-[0_0_40px_rgba(139,92,246,0.4)]
transition-shadow duration-300
"
>

Default Tailwind colors look AI-generated. Create custom palettes.
// BEFORE: Default palette
<div className="bg-blue-500 text-white">
// AFTER: Bespoke palette
<div className="
bg-[#0D0D0D]
text-[#E8E4DD]
bg-gradient-to-br
from-[#1a1a2e] via-[#16213e] to-[#0f3460]
">

When implementing, select an appropriate visual metaphor to guide decisions.
| Metaphor | Use Case | Key Characteristics |
|---|---|---|
| Cyberpunk Glass | Dashboards, tech | Neon accents + glassmorphism + dark backgrounds |
| Swiss Minimalist | Professional, B2B | Strict grid + high contrast + precise spacing |
| Neo-Brutalism | Creative, bold | Thick borders + clashing colors + raw shapes |
| Organic Luxury | Premium, fashion | Warm neutrals + serif typography + slow motion |
| Editorial Magazine | Marketing, content | Large display type + asymmetric images + whitespace |
